AI Summary

  • Amends Arkansas Code § 25-8-106(a) regarding marketing and redistribution of state personal property
  • Clarifies that marketing and redistribution laws apply only to personal property and do not affect disposition of surplus real property
  • Exempts public institutions of higher education from marketing and redistribution laws when selling plants, animals, or commodities derived from plants or animals
  • Requires proceeds from such sales be used solely for agricultural research, extension, or teaching programs, including 4-H and Future Farmers of America programs
  • Approved March 24, 2015

Legislative Description

To Provide An Exemption From The Marketing And Redistribution Laws For The Sale Of Plants, Animals, And Commodities Of Plants And Animals In Certain Circumstances.
